The BatchMath scaling endpoints all route through our internal UnitBridge service, so every release candidate needs a valid key baked into the deploy config before you cut the build. Same header as last cycle, nothing fancy. Rate limits are generous, so don't sweat the smoke tests. For the upcoming release, use the key that follows:

API key for taduf-yahif: qvz11-nMDtAWg6H2u

Subject: Crumbline cut-over done — new order-cutoff rule live

Hey team,

The Crumbline cut-over wrapped up last night. Orders for Maplegate Bakery now lock at 4pm the day before delivery instead of midnight, so expect a few confused callers this week. If someone insists they ordered "in time," check the timestamp against the new rule before escalating. For reference, here are the settings now running in production.

settings of yawif-yafop:
[druys]
port = 9000
region = south-3
host = druys.zemvarsoft.internal
team = frador
timeout_ms = 3000
retries = 4

Ticket #4471 — Vault locked, pinning policy update blocked

Welcome aboard. The Brellix dependency vault auto-locked after three failed unseal attempts, so the pinning policy file for the Quarrow build chain can't be updated. Per policy, all transitive dependencies stay pinned to the versions in the lockfile until the vault reopens. Don't override pins locally. To unseal, open the vault console, select manual recovery, and enter the passphrase that follows.

vault phrase of tajef-faduf = casox-ralius-julir

## Deploying Snapgrid

Quick notes for the sync: Snapgrid (our UI snapshot testing runner) deploys via the usual pipeline, but heads up — the baseline image store moved to the new bucket last week, so old CI caches will miss on first run. Expect one slow build, then it's fine. Rollbacks are safe since baselines are versioned. The runner ships with these defaults.

config for kajeg-kahog:
WENIX_LOG_LEVEL=debug
WENIX_METRICS_HOST=metrics.wenix.qirvansys.corp
WENIX_POOL_SIZE=4